A credible casino should make important information easy to locate. Players need to know which company operates the website, where it is licensed, how withdrawals are processed, and what rules apply to bonuses. If these details are hidden behind vague wording or broken links, caution is justified. Security is equally important. A reputable operator uses encrypted connections, identity verification, fraud monitoring, and secure payment processing. Verification can sometimes feel inconvenient, yet it helps prevent account abuse and supports safer transactions. A bonus may include a minimum deposit, a maximum eligible stake, restricted games, an expiry date, and a wagering requirement. Some offers also cap the amount that can be withdrawn from bonus funds. For example, a 100% match bonus with a 20x wagering requirement may sound simple, but the calculation could apply to the deposit plus bonus or only the bonus amount. Players should read the complete terms before accepting an offer, especially when the promotion automatically attaches to a deposit. Questions to ask about a promotion How much must be wagered before a withdrawal is permitted? Which games contribute fully, partially, or not at all? Is there a maximum bet while bonus funds are active? Does the offer expire after a fixed number of days? Can the bonus be declined while keeping the deposit eligible for withdrawal? Game Selection and Fairness A balanced casino typically offers slots, table games, jackpot titles, and live dealer products from established studios. Variety is useful, but quantity should not replace quality. A catalogue filled with near-identical games may offer less practical choice than a smaller collection with transparent rules and strong technical performance. Fairness depends on independently tested random number generators for digital games and proper procedures for live tables. Look for information about return-to-player percentages, game rules, and the testing organisation. Remember that RTP is a long-term statistical estimate, not a promise of a particular result during one session. Payments, Withdrawals, and Account Safety Payment convenience often determines whether an otherwise good casino feels usable. Before depositing, confirm that the preferred method supports both deposits and withdrawals. Check minimum and maximum limits, possible fees, pending periods, and whether additional documents may be requested. Account protection should continue after registration. Use a unique password, enable two-factor authentication where available, and avoid accessing an account through unsecured public networks. Never share verification codes with another person, even if a message appears to come from customer support. Responsible Gambling Should Be Part of the Decision Responsible gambling tools are not decorative extras. A trustworthy operator should allow players to set deposit, loss, or session limits and should provide cooling-off periods or self-exclusion when needed. These controls are most effective when chosen before gambling becomes emotionally charged. Set a fixed entertainment budget, keep gambling separate from essential spending, and avoid chasing losses. If gambling starts to affect sleep, finances, relationships, or daily responsibilities, pause immediately and seek support from an appropriate professional or specialist organisation.
